Xcel Energy Bird Cam launches new streaming video

Live-action nesting is up and running

MINNEAPOLIS - Xcel Energy's Bird Cam visitors can now watch live video of raptors raising their young from cameras mounted at nesting boxes. The Bird Cam Web page, which can be accessed at http://birdcam.xcelenergy.com, or by clicking on “Bird Cam” under the Quick Tools menu at www.xcelenergy.com, features new streaming video from three of its popular nesting boxes.

 

From spring to mid-summer, continuous video is available from the peregrine falcon nest at Xcel Energy’s Allen S. King plant in Oak Parks Heights, Minn., and from eagle and owl nests located at Xcel Energy facilities in Colorado. Still photography is also available from kestrel and osprey nesting boxes and one additional falcon nest.

 

The streaming video feature is the first major Web site improvement since the Bird Cam program started in 1997 and offers viewers a more detailed look into the birds’ daily activities.

         

It has been 20 years since an employee at the Allen S. King plant spotted a peregrine falcon frequenting the plant stack and Xcel Energy joined with the Raptor Resource Project (www.raptorresource.org) in an effort to save the endangered birds. Xcel Energy became the first utility company in the world to place falcon nest boxes on its power plants. The idea has spread to power plants nationally and as far away as Italy and Vietnam. This year, the 1,000th young falcon will fledge from a power plant in the Midwest.

 

Xcel Energy installed the first Bird Cam in the King plant falcon nest to increase awareness for the conservation effort and provide the public with opportunities to watch the birds and their growing families on the company’s Web site. Last year, the Bird Cam Web site attracted more than 126,000 visitors.
